Museum of Soviet Childhood: A Glimpse into Russia’s Past
Located in Екатеринбург, Russia, the Museum of Soviet Childhood offers an engaging experience for visitors of all ages. This unique children’s museum aims to educate and inspire by showcasing the daily lives of children during the Soviet era. The museum houses an extensive collection of artifacts, toys, and memorabilia that reflect the culture, education, and leisure of children in the Soviet Union.
A Journey Through Time
As you step into the Museum of Soviet Childhood, you are transported back to the times when life was influenced by political narratives and societal expectations. The museum is thoughtfully organized to guide visitors through various segments of Soviet childhood. From the 1920s to the 1980s, each exhibit presents a different aspect of growing up in that era.
Exhibits and Artifacts
The museum features an impressive collection of original toys, games, and literature that were popular among children during the Soviet period. Interactive displays allow visitors to engage with the past actively. Children can play with traditional Soviet toys while learning about their historical significance. There are also vintage photographs and educational materials that provide context to the artifacts on display.
Educational Programs and Workshops
In addition to its fascinating exhibits, the Museum of Soviet Childhood offers a variety of educational programs and workshops. These initiatives target children, families, and school groups. The aim is to foster a deeper understanding of Soviet history through interactive learning experiences. Workshops often include activities like traditional crafts and storytelling sessions that resonate with the themes depicted in the museum.
